Radiation and Phosphogypsum

The solid portion is known as phosphogypsum. • Phosphogypsum produced in North Florida contains roughly 5 – 10 picocuries per gram (pCi/g) of radium while phosphogypsum from Central Florida contains about 20 – 35 pCi/g radium. ... radioactivity in the stacked phosphogypsum is actually less than what was in the original …
